Cowboys linebacker Sean Lee is the new Tony Romo

The fact that this is even an argument that can be made is something that has been hard-earned by Lee. The former second-round pick out of Penn State showed promise early on in his career, but injuries continued to find a way to derail season after season for him.

These last two seasons have been different, though. Lee played in 14 out of 16 games in 2015 and earned his first trip to the Pro Bowl. Last season he played every game save for the regular season finale (most starters rested) and returned to Hawaii while adding a First-Team All-Pro honor to his resume.
